March literally flew by. I have no idea where it went because I have already lost track of the days even before halfway through. Here is my March favorites!

Target Round Blending Brush – This is probably the best blending, crease, AND outer corner brush. The size is perfect even for me with a smaller crease area. This is super soft and doesn’t shed when washing. The best part, its affordable!

Ren Omega 3 Optimum Skin Serum oil – Adding a pea size amount into my morning skincare routine has added that extra moisture my skin needed to prevent my face makeup looking cakey. Face oils has seriously changed my life!

Lush Ro’s Argan Body Conditioner – Lotion for lazy people. Apply it in the shower and when you get out your skin is left moisturized so you wont need to spend extra time after you get out to apply it. An added bonus would be how amazing this smells. Its the perfect rosey scent thats not overpowering.

Estee Lauder Advanced Night Repair Eye – Aside from this being a nice and fresh eye cream thats sinks into the skin without it being sticky, this is also a very nice base for under eye makeup. Like the rest of my skin, my under eye area has started to look cakey but an added boost of moisture fixed it. Unlike some other eye cream, this won’t cause products that you apply on top of it to slip and slide.

Maybelline Dream Lumi Brightening Concealer (Ivory) – I’ve had this product for awhile now but have never really cared for it because I didn’t it did much. One random no make up day this month I decided that my under eye area needed some brightening just to make me a little bit more awake so I applied this under my eyes and parallel down my nose. It made such a big difference.

Nars Radiant Creamy Concealer (Light2 Vanilla) – As much as I don’t want to like this concealer because of its price, it really is an amazing concealer. The color matches my skin perfectly and it blends out nicely without it creasing or caking up. I would say that this is a medium to full coverage because it just depends on how much product you apply on.

Jouer Matte Moisture Tint (nude) – I have waited so long to finally try this and I absolutely LOVE it. It feels like a liquid to powder finish and it leaves your skin shine free without it being way too matte. Throughout the day it controls my oil without me looking like a shiny mess and its light weight and natural looking. Recommend this to everyone!

Laura Mercier Invisible Loose Setting Powder (Universal) – Super fine translucent powder that sets your makeup flawlessly. It mattifies your skin without it looking really powdery like how some setting powders can make you look.

Covergirl Lip Perfection (307 Seduce) – Favorite lip color of December and January. This to me is the perfect red when it comes to the tone (warm or cool) and vibrancy. If I want a regular red lip then I can apply this on its own or I can layer on a more brown lip color to deepen it into a more sultry red. It can be long lasting if your lips are nice a prep before application but once you eat or drink it will come off. I also don’t find this overly drying.

Ren Omega  3 Optimum Skin Serum Oil – Great addition to my skincare routine because it really helps to replenish my skin by adding a ton of moisture. Does not leave my skin greasy or oily.

NeoStrata HQ Skin Lightening Gel – I have a lot of hyper pigmentation from acne scars and every time I break out, a scar will form without a doubt. I was recommend this by my family doctor and I have seen a difference of my scars lightening a lot faster than usual.
